Setting the Stage for Thermal Storage Ceramic Balls Market Evolution and Opportunities Through a Comprehensive Overview of Industry Foundations

Thermal storage ceramic balls are emerging as a cornerstone technology for high-temperature energy storage applications, offering a robust solution to bridge the gap between intermittent energy supply and consistent operational demands. As global industries pursue deeper decarbonization pathways and seek to integrate renewable power sources, the ability to store heat efficiently and release it on-demand becomes increasingly critical. Ceramics engineered for thermal storage leverage their inherent high heat capacity, mechanical strength, and resistance to thermal shock to enable sustained performance in environments that can exceed 1000°C.

In response to stringent regulatory mandates and an expanding focus on industrial efficiency, thermal storage ceramic balls have found traction across a spectrum of sectors, ranging from power generation to chemical processing. Their modular and scalable design affords engineers the flexibility to tailor systems to specific temperature profiles and cycle frequencies. Furthermore, advances in material science have unlocked opportunities to refine microstructure, improve thermal conductivity pathways, and extend service life under repeated thermal cycling.

Subsequently, a confluence of factors-including escalating energy costs, heightened environmental scrutiny, and rapid technological innovation-drives sustained interest in thermal storage solutions. Examining Revolutionary Technological Advancements and Market Forces Redefining the Outlook for Thermal Storage Ceramic Balls Applications and Efficiency

The landscape of thermal storage ceramic balls has been fundamentally reshaped by breakthroughs in materials engineering, advanced manufacturing methods, and digital process controls. In recent years, the integration of novel additives and dopants has enhanced the thermal stability and conductivity of alumina, silicon carbide, and zirconia formulations, enabling higher temperature tolerances and faster charge-discharge cycles. Concurrently, additive manufacturing techniques have accelerated prototyping and customization, allowing for complex geometries that optimize heat transfer pathways.

Moreover, the advent of Industry 4.0 principles has infused the sector with connectivity and real-time monitoring capabilities. Digital twins and embedded sensor networks now permit continuous assessment of pellet performance, facilitating predictive maintenance strategies that reduce downtime and extend operational lifespans. As a result, system integrators and end users alike are experiencing a paradigm shift, moving away from reactive maintenance toward data-driven reliability frameworks.

In parallel, an increased focus on sustainability has galvanized research into eco-friendly binders and recycling processes for spent ceramic media. This environmental interrogation, combined with supportive policy incentives aimed at reducing greenhouse gas emissions, has elevated thermal storage ceramics from niche industrial applications to core components of integrated renewable energy systems. As stakeholders adapt to these transformative forces, competitive differentiation will hinge on the ability to marry advanced material properties with seamless digital orchestration.

Uncovering Critical Segmentation Trends Spanning Material Types Applications End User Industries Distribution Channels and Temperature Ranges

A nuanced understanding of the market’s segmentation reveals critical inflection points that guide product development, commercialization strategies, and customer engagement. Material-wise, the competitive landscape is shaped by the distinct performance profiles of alumina, silicon carbide, and zirconia, each offering specific advantages in thermal conductivity, mechanical resilience, and chemical inertness. This material differentiation informs not only the end-use specifications but also the cost-of-ownership calculus for system designers.

When considering application diversity, the versatility of thermal storage ceramic balls extends across automotive testing applications such as brake testing and engine testing, chemical processing environments-including distillation columns and reaction vessels-and industrial heating setups like furnaces and heat treatment lines. In parallel, solar power plants leverage parabolic trough and solar tower configurations, harnessing the modularity and high-temperature stability of ceramic media to store collected solar heat for on-demand power generation.

From an end user perspective, industries spanning automotive manufacturing, general manufacturing, petrochemical refining, and utility-scale power generation exhibit varying priorities for performance, lifecycle cost, and regulatory compliance. Distribution channels, whether direct sales, third-party distributors, or digital platforms, further influence purchase cycles and service models. Lastly, temperature range segmentation-from sub-800°C operations to the 800-1200°C sweet spot and beyond 1200°C-dictates material selection and system architecture, underscoring the importance of a tailored product portfolio to meet exacting thermal requirements.
